Transaction e8370e33a204936d2a65fb680f66f97d978e27a8e279dc845febd8be62fef402

2 Input
2 Outputs
  • e8370e33a204936d2a65fb680f66f97d978e27a8e279dc845febd8be62fef402:0
  • value  249000000
    address  1Eoj2goxnGBzDtYUydKJnhRyBxjLLoCpLG
  • e8370e33a204936d2a65fb680f66f97d978e27a8e279dc845febd8be62fef402:1
  • value  37777
    address  3FsWHsBMcQtwD8cda2GfTTmfUtrxWK7D1C